What to Look For Dolphin Robotic Pool Cleaner

Maximum Pool Length

Determines the largest pool the robot can clean in a single cycle; ensures it reaches all areas without missing spots in pools up to specified feet.

Cleaning Power (Brush Type)

Active scrubbing brush or wall‑climbing mechanism removes stubborn algae and debris; impacts cleaning efficiency and suitability for textured or smooth pool surfaces.

Filter Capacity & Type

Top‑load filter basket size and mesh rating dictate how much fine debris it can hold before cleaning; larger capacity reduces maintenance frequency.

Power Requirements

Specifies voltage, amperage, and plug type; essential for ensuring compatibility with household outlets and estimating electricity cost per cleaning cycle.

Navigation & Programming

Smart navigation system and programmable cleaning cycles allow customized routes, timed runs, and efficient coverage, reducing cleaning time and energy usage.

Noise Level (dB)

Operational decibel rating affects user comfort; quieter models (<55 dB) are preferable for residential settings where low‑noise operation is desired, especially during early morning or evening swims.

Frequently Asked Questions

What size pools can the Dolphin robotic pool cleaner handle?

The Dolphin series is designed for residential in‑ground pools ranging from 10 ft × 20 ft up to 30 ft × 50 ft, and it can also clean above‑ground pools with a compatible adapter.

How often should I run the cleaner each week?

For optimal water clarity, run the Dolphin 2‑3 times per week for about 2‑3 hours per session, depending on pool usage, debris load, and water chemistry.

Do I need to disconnect the cleaner from the power source before cleaning the filter basket?

Yes. Always unplug the unit or switch off the circuit breaker before removing the filter basket to prevent accidental start‑up and to protect the motor.

Can the Dolphin clean both the floor and the walls of my pool?

All Dolphin robotic models feature dual‑mode cleaning (floor‑only or floor‑and‑walls). Switch to the “walls” setting on the control panel to enable vertical scrubbing; the unit automatically adjusts its suction and brush orientation.

What maintenance is required to keep the Dolphin running efficiently?

Routine maintenance includes: (1) cleaning the filter basket after each use, (2) checking the brush for wear and replacing it every 6‑12 months, (3) inspecting the hose for cracks, and (4) performing a full power‑cycle cleaning of the internal pump every 3‑4 weeks.
